The Role You will play a key role in the delivery of flood modelling, flood risk and drainage projects from inception through to completion whilst supporting the continued growth of the Water & Environmental team. Projects include: ✔ Fluvial and pluvial flood modelling ✔ Site-specific Flood Risk Assessments (FRAs) ✔ Sustainable Drainage Systems (SuDS) ✔ Flood compensation schemes ✔ Watercourse realignment and improvement works ✔ Safe access and emergency planning assessments ✔ Climate change impact assessments ✔ Verification and enhancement of Environment Agency models ✔ Flood management action plans and mitigation strategies Projects range from individual residential developments through to strategic sites of over 3,000 units, alongside major commercial and industrial developments.
